Your suggestions are good. However, has this administration COMPLETED any major project of significance?

1) Did they complete the less than 3KM expressway between Amansea and Amawbia that was supposed to be three lanes like Onitsha? No. One lane going towards Onitsha still remains uncompleted almost 5 years since they started -> between Juhel Roundabout and Arroma and between Kwata Flyover and Amawbia.

2) Have they completed a simple Conference Center other states like even poor Ebonyi have completed in less time? Its now THREE years since they started the ICC and they have not even gotten to the stage of putting in windows, electrical systems or furnishing it.

You have to question why is this administration so poorly performing. From my observation, Obiano's major failing is his poor prioritization and poor human resource management. He chooses the wrong people to execute projects based on sentiment rather than performance. Both his Works Commissioners are from his hometown of Aguleri instead of the best men for the job. As a result just look at the end result. IDC was awarded the Awka stretch between Amansea and Amawbia for a supposed 13 billion and left us with flyovers that trailers cannot climb (due to the steep gradient, congestion at Arroma and Kwata underpass due to poor design and an undulating, uncompleted expressway. Planting grass and flowers at the sides does not cover up their shocking poor engineering.

Meanwhile contrast what RCC is doing on the expressway from Umunya to Amawbia. First rate highway construction. Or contrast CCC that built the three lane expressway and service lane between Head bridge to Umunya stretch, the New Tarzan flyover and the Old Enugu-Onitsha road. You award big projects to seasoned engineering firms not novices.

Obi did the same thing when he awarded a lot of state roads to Inter-Bau and Paul B. Many of these roads are now riddled with potholes because Nigerian contractors like to take shortcuts in simple road construction in order to pad their pockets,

Pandax you said it all. Do not mind Obiano's paid slaves on this thread. Obiano is a failure in any big project. He has been promising International Conference Center since 2016. We are in 2020. He built rubbish flyovers and couldnt even complete 3KM of expressway. That is what you get when you go to your village to hire Commissioner of Works who then hands it over to inexperienced Lebanese boys.

A lot of Obi's projects were mediocre by following the same idea of "empowering local contractors". Obi's only major achievements are thanks to CCC the construction giant that built the head bridge to Umunya Expressway and old Enugu road. Three lanes plus a service lane. Everything else built by Obi was rubbish and is falling apart because of all those local chop I chop contractors.

Any sensible governor would hire the best contractors and then let local contractors look for sub-contracts under them on PERFORMANCE AND MERIT. Let them prove themselves by working under Julius Berger, RCC, CCC, etc. like Nestoil and Oilserv did with Shell and NNPC before being able to compete for contracts. If Obiano had awarded the ICC to a reputable company it would have been completed in under 2 years not his friends and associates still trying to figure out how to make Concrete look like the architectural drawings they were given.

You don't play in Champions League with a novice inexperienced team. You go with experience and your best 11. If Anambra wants to remain a village state let our Governors continue hiring their village men and friends as contractors. Other people are hiring the best that their money can buy and are moving forward.
